Man arrested on weapons charges in Southeast

1 min read

SOUTHEAST, NY — A traffic stop on Interstate 84 led to the arrest of a New Jersey man on felony weapons charges July 10.

Troopers with the Troop K Community Stabilization Unit stopped a vehicle traveling eastbound on the highway at about 10 p.m. for violations of state vehicle and traffic law.

The driver, Bienvenido R. Nunez Jr., 48, of Edison, New Jersey, and a 36-year-old female passenger did not possess valid driver’s licenses, authorities said.

During an inventory of the vehicle before it was impounded, troopers found a loaded privately made .40-caliber handgun.

Nunez admitted ownership of the firearm, police said.

He was charged with criminal possession of a weapon in the second degree, a Class C felony, and criminal possession of a firearm, a Class E felony.

Nunez was arraigned in the Town of Kent Court and remanded without bail to the Putnam County Correctional Facility.

A preliminary hearing is scheduled for July 16 at 1 p.m. in the Town of Southeast Court.
